Suggest Treatment For Sore Throat And Cough

default
Posted on Thu, 23 Apr 2015
Question: hi I have a sore throat and a cough?
doctor
Answered by Dr. Chobufo Ditah (1 hour later)
Brief Answer:
Do you have any fever? Any runny nose?

Detailed Answer:
Hi and thank you so much for this query.

I am so sorry to hear about this sore throat and cough that you have mentioned. The most common causes of these symptoms are an upper respiratory tract infection caused by a virus. This is usually treated by resting, Tylenol and moderate physical exercise alongside a good diet. Antibiotics are generally not requires at this time as viruses are the primary cause.

For now, I will recommend Tylenol. Take 1000mg at most 3times in a day. if any new symptoms like fever, breathing difficulties or chest pain comes up, please report to me of further review and recommendations.
